Real Men Cry
A Poem for Men Holding Back Tears
“Wu left me for this other guy.
It hurts so much I need to cry.
I cannot stand these tears of mine.
I’m weak.
I have to pierce my eyes.”
Jesus:
“What if I said
real men cry.
I made tear ducts
within those eyes.
I also wept when
Lazarus died.
I know what pain
feels deep inside.
There in the garden —
Gethsemane.
Sweat turned to blood
so filled with grief.
The thought of death,
the stress ahead.
I knew the stakes;
they’d cut my flesh.
I agonized.
It intensified.
But I had to yield
this strength of mine.
For you I chose
to bear the pain.
For you I chose
to lose to gain.
So even though
Wu went away,
release your tears
I’m here to stay.
I’m here to stay,
I’m here to stay.
Release your tears,
I’m here to stay.”
